  • Patent number: 4712973
    Abstract: The wrist includes a first frameless permanent magnet AC powered motor 22 in a first housing 12 with this motor providing movement of a rack 34 along a translational axis A1 with a second frameless permanent magnet motor 42 carried in a second housing 18 connected to the carriage 16 of which the rack 34 is a part so that the housing 18 is movable along an insertion or translation axis A1 with the second motor 42 providing a rotary output. Both of the motors are AC powered and the rotors thereof are each supported solely by a single X type bearing 28 and 48.

  • Patent number: 4630571
    Abstract: A device to reaction train animals to avoid an area where the device is located. The device comprising a housing in which there are batteries connected between a conductive housing cover and a conductive earthing post through a switch. The earthing post projects from the underside of the housing and lies within a continuous moisture barrier projecting from the underside of the housing to interrupt a direct moisture path between the cover and the earthing post.
